Lakewood Ranch Prep Students Gain Exclusive Early Access to Elite Medical School
Groundbreaking affiliation with Lake Erie College of Osteopathic Medicine Announced
Getting into medical school just became a little less daunting for Lakewood Ranch Preparatory Academy students. An affiliation agreement has been made between Lake Erie College of Osteopathic Medicine (LECOM) and Charter Schools USA at Lakewood Ranch LLC as agent for Southwest Charter Foundation, Inc. d/b/a Lakewood Ranch Preparatory Academy to give eligible high school seniors the opportunity for provisional early acceptance into the elite university.
To be eligible, high school students must meet an unweighted GPA of 3.5 or higher. If a student meets the minimum eligibility, they interview. Upon high school graduation, a student admitted to the Early Acceptance Program (EAP) must attend an affiliated undergraduate institution and successfully meet LECOM’s eligibility requirements: a 3.4 cumulative GPA and 3.3 Science GPA., along with meeting other eligibility requirements to keep their reserved medical seat. LECOM currently has four campuses and students will apply for the campus of their choice in the final year of their undergraduate program.
“This is huge for students interested in pursuing an osteopathic medical degree,” said Cheryl Cendan, Ed.D., principal of Lakewood Ranch Preparatory Academy. “The normal process requires students to apply at multiple medical schools, hope to be granted an interview, then wait to see if they outcompeted all the others to gain admission. Competition is fierce and there is no guarantee of an interview or admission. With this agreement, that phase is handled during their senior year. Their only focus upon high school graduation is successfully completing their undergraduate program, then they are enrolled in one of the top osteopathic medical schools in the nation.”
Lakewood Ranch Preparatory Academy is the only school in the state of Florida and one of only four in the nation to have this affiliation with LECOM.
